Kituba | NKo | |
---|---|---|
Family | Niger-Congo, Bantu (Creole) | Mande |
Speakers | Approximately 13 million (as a lingua franca and second language) | Primarily used as a written language for various Mande languages, such as Maninka, Bambara, and Dyula |
Features | A simplified creole based on Kikongo, used as a lingua franca in Central Africa; features reduced noun class systems and simplified grammar for ease of communication. | A unifying script for Mande languages, written from right to left; designed to provide a standardized orthography for languages in the Mande family |
Countries | Democratic Republic of the Congo (official in some regions), Republic of the Congo, Angola | Guinea, Mali, Côte d'Ivoire, Senegal, and neighboring West African countries |
Writing System | Latin script | N’Ko script |
Tonal | No, tones are not as prominent compared to Kikongo | Yes, tones are marked with diacritical marks |
Grammatical Cases | No, uses simplified grammar and word order | No, uses word order and particles instead |
Derived From | Kikongo, with influences from other Bantu languages | |
Loanwords | From French, Portuguese, and neighboring Bantu languages | Varies by Mande language, often from Arabic and French |
Dialects | Includes regional variations influenced by local languages and French; standard forms exist for the DRC and Republic of the Congo | Used to transcribe multiple Mande languages, so there are no inherent dialects within N’Ko itself |
